Serving Suggestions
Once cooked, serve this spiced gammon joint hot, with pease pudding, boiled potatoes and parsley sauce, as well as spiced red cabbage and seasonal veggies.
And of course, once cooked, it can be served in salads, soups, sandwiches, as part of a Ploughman's Lunch, or as a hot meal again.
Storage
It also freezes well, just slice it and pop a sheet of greaseproof paper in between each slice before putting in a ziplock bag, so you can take individual slices out as you need them.
Store covered for up to 5 days in the fridge after cooking.
